Movies of Harry Hollingsworth and George McKay together

Harry Hollingsworth and George McKay have starred in 8 movies together. Their first film was The Lone Wolf Returns in 1935. The most recent movie that Harry Hollingsworth and George McKay starred together was The Secret Seven in 1940.
